Output 88917253045378fc7e32dd68cd68e3bfb6bad007685e1875fe2455aad3547126:2

value
241180
script pubkey
OP_HASH160 OP_PUSHBYTES_20 158dd8bf969bc4867f108132c03cd9d5e0daeaf2 OP_EQUAL
address
2MuDC6zVUmQY8RmG4RoWToDrJT19rqdndNZ
transaction
88917253045378fc7e32dd68cd68e3bfb6bad007685e1875fe2455aad3547126
confirmations
52883
spent
true